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24 919774397 1617
88633 5861
88633 5861
4638 80140096509 619
All about undefined
Interested in learning more?
88633 5861
4638 80140096509 619
See more
73881 242962224
597022352 40 321157 650
See more
5640 23364360051
8511 702375 766352
See more